Council Chambers Banner Competition

Council Chamber Banners
Visually Celebrating the Community

Description

The City of Laguna Beach Banner Competition is a project of the Arts Commission. Artists are provided with banner material on which to paint original artwork. The completed banners are displayed in the City of Laguna Beach Council Chambers.

Eligibility

Entries will be accepted from residents of Laguna Beach. Proof will be required.

Entry Requirements

Please submit a color design that must be drawn to scale ( 3¾" x 11" ) of your banner. Bright colors are suggested, and a community celebration theme encouraged. Religious symbols are discouraged. The design must be painted on one side of the banner. Banners are not always the exact size. Allow in your design a variance of 10%. If you wish to have your design returned, please enclose a self-addressed stamped envelope. All judging is done anonymously by the Arts Commission. For judging purposes please do not sign the front of your submitted design. You may submit a maximum of two designs.

If your design is selected you be provided with a vertical 3¾" x 12" banner which is made of acrilon. The banner must be painted with acrylics. One side must be painted. The artist's signature and date should be placed on the lower right corner.

How the judging takes place

The seven members of the City of Laguna Beach, Arts Commission (and on various occasions invited guests) judge designs anonymously for creativity and visual impact.

Compensation / Award

The completed banner and design becomes the property of Laguna Beach and will be displayed when and where the City of Laguna Beach desires. Cash awards will be given for all completed banners for the amount of $150.00
